Output ec08d56a9969a3e45ac34fb67f33e14e96ed992397b866787201ac47a946bffd:13

value
29188772
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ac915cce82f4b08e0e4b8e1b9372a4d9228f9cff OP_EQUAL
address
3HRUHWBbEzCLrrpbQ2PJqPMqs37SCbxzch
transaction
ec08d56a9969a3e45ac34fb67f33e14e96ed992397b866787201ac47a946bffd
spent
true